SETTING UP YOUR PLANNER

The first time you login, the Set Up My Planner Wizard will appear. This will guide you through the process of setting up your schedule of courses.

SETUP MY PLANNER WIZARD

Enter the name of your schedule. Suggestion: Name, School,

School YearClick Next.

ADDING ENTRIES – THESE ARE YOUR PREPS, SUBJECTS, OR “BOXES IN THE LESSON PLAN

BOOK”

Click “Add an Entry”

This screen allows you to add, edit and organize the entries in your schedule.•Add Entry: Create a course with learning standards, mirrored course, or special entry •Edit Entry: Modify information about a selected entry •Move Up/Move Down: Change the order of a selected entry in your schedule •Remove Entry: Removes a course from your schedule

ENTRY TYPE

Select “A course with Learning Standards”

This is a typical course/class/prep in your schedule.

SELECT YOUR COURSE FROM THE DISTRICT COURSE TREE

Click on your level. Click on your subject or grade until the

appropriate course is shown. Click on the course name.

EDIT THE NAME OF THE ENTRY

This is a great place to add times, period numbers, etc. (if

you would like) to help organize the entries.

ADD NEW ENTRY TO YOUR SCHEDULE

Repeat as needed for the number of entries in your schedule. When your schedule is complete, click

Next.

SPECIAL COURSE ENTRIES

When you add another entry to your schedule, you will have a

choice of these options + another course with Standards.

Mirrored Course Allows you to show the same content several times in your schedule. If you need to change something in one class for a day, it will no longer mirror for that day.

Special Entry Can be any non-academic entry (Lunch, Planning Period, Recess etc.)

FINISHING YOUR LESSON PLANNER

• When prompted, to add another SCHEDULE, choose “NO” unless you have a A/B schedule.• Click “Begin

Using Forethought”
